Пример #1
0
    def test_is_state(self):
        """Test Python API is_state."""
        self.assertTrue(
            remote.is_state(master_api, 'test.test',
                            hass.states.get('test.test').state))

        self.assertFalse(
            remote.is_state(broken_api, 'test.test',
                            hass.states.get('test.test').state))
    def test_is_state(self):
        """Test Python API is_state."""
        self.assertTrue(
            remote.is_state(master_api, 'test.test',
                            hass.states.get('test.test').state))

        self.assertFalse(
            remote.is_state(broken_api, 'test.test',
                            hass.states.get('test.test').state))
Пример #3
0
    def test_is_state(self):
        """ Test Python API is_state. """

        self.assertEqual(
            remote.is_state(self.api, 'test',
                            self.hass.states.get('test').state),
            True)
Пример #4
0
    def test_is_state(self):
        """ Test Python API is_state. """

        self.assertTrue(
            remote.is_state(self.api, 'test.test',
                            self.hass.states.get('test.test').state))
Пример #5
0
 def is_state(self, entity_id, state):
     """Checks if the entity has the given state"""
     return remote.is_state(self.api, entity_id, state)